DAN: The artistry behind
these carousel horses is incredible. Disney legend, Peter Ellenshaw,
painted Bert's horse, and Mary's horse was painted by costume
and set designer Tony Walton. Tony was a production designer
on Broadway, and Mary Poppins
was his first feature film. He designed all of the incredible costumes
and sets. And did I mention he was married
to Mary Poppins herself, Julie Andrews
